The LC1-D80004 contactor from Schneider Electric's TeSys series is engineered for dependable control of electrical motors and other loads. Rated for operational voltages of up to 690 VAC, this device is capable of handling a maximum operational current of 125 A under AC-1 utilization conditions at voltages of ≤ 440 VAC. This capability allows the device to function effectively in a variety of industrial applications.
It boasts a maximum motor power rating of 45 kW (equivalent to 60 HP), making it ideal for medium to large motor control requirements. The contactor operates on a control circuit voltage of 230 VAC, suitable for both 50 and 60 Hz applications, which increases its versatility in different electrical systems.
Durability is an essential characteristic of the LC1-D80004. It offers a mechanical lifespan of 4 million cycles, making it reliable for long-term use, while its electrical durability stands at 0.8 million cycles when operating at 125 A and a maximum voltage of 440 V. With a conventional free air thermal current rating of 125 A at 60 °C, this contactor is robust enough for high-demand situations.
Dimensions are compact, measuring 127 mm x 96 mm x 125 mm (5.0 in. x 3.78 in. x 4.92 in.), and it weighs 1.76 kg (3.88 lbs). These specifications make it suitable for various industrial panel installations and applications, where space is often a constraint.
